diff --git a/poezio_plugins/omemo/__init__.py b/poezio_plugins/omemo/__init__.py index 0e0fe3c..05e4a4c 100644 --- a/poezio_plugins/omemo/__init__.py +++ b/poezio_plugins/omemo/__init__.py @@ -62,7 +62,7 @@ class Plugin(E2EEPlugin): self.info = lambda i: self.api.information(i, 'Info') - jid_str = self.core.xmpp.boundjid.bare.encode('US-ASCII') + jid_str = self.core.xmpp.boundjid.bare.encode('utf-8') digest = hashlib.sha256(jid_str).digest() hashed_jid = base64.b32encode(digest).decode('US-ASCII') data_dir = os.path.join(DATA_HOME, 'omemo', hashed_jid)